Output 52d3063cd3045fff57963741917dc8126e93d38c2533832ce4c7dfc1a5485a04:21

value
1991
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fa12c3a4b7715cf7748e385c19f46ee182d3757b1c3ac2b4e6d5880285eab893
address
bc1plgfv8f9hw9w0wayw8pwpnarwuxpdxatmrsav9d8x6kyq9p02hzfsrvvhwd
transaction
52d3063cd3045fff57963741917dc8126e93d38c2533832ce4c7dfc1a5485a04
spent
true